New York Senate Bill 24: Allows victim impact statements in New York state be video recorded; requires that the members of the parole board and all presiding commissioners for such hearing review all relevant victim impact statements prior to the conduct of a parole hearing and to sign a written attestation confirming that they have done so.
New York · 2025-2026 session

Latest action
RECOMMIT, ENACTING CLAUSE STRICKEN (2025-06-04)
